Nestled along the southern coast of Milos, Firiplaka Beach (Paralia Firiplaka) is a picturesque haven framed by volcanic cliffs. The beach offers a long expanse of soft sand and clear, turquoise waters that are both shallow and protected from the wind, creating a serene environment for visitors. Sunbathers and families can enjoy the gentle lapping of waves and the warm, fine sand beneath their feet. Today, the beach remains a top destination for those seeking a tranquil and scenic spot to relax and soak in the natural beauty of the Aegean.
